Extended or repeated exposure to the stimulus frequently leads to reduced responsiveness of that receptor toward a stimulus, termed desensitization. nAChR function might be modulated by phosphorylation[27] through the activation of next messenger-dependent protein kinases.

DAG and IP3 work to enhance protein kinase and calcium intracellularly, which offer the mechanism for an excitatory response. Gi receptors are inhibitory and trigger a minimize of adenylyl cyclase, resulting in the reduction of protein kinase A. With lessened protein kinase A, cellular amounts of cyclic adenosine monophosphate minimize and result in an inhibitory reaction inside the cell. M1, M3, M5 are stimulatory receptors and they are made up of the Gq protein, While M2 and M4 receptors are inhibitory receptors and they are made up of the Gi protein.[eleven]

Evidently, these types of secondary actions may also lead to undesirable effects. For instance, terodiline – a drug widely perceived by patients and clinicians alike as an effective antimuscarinic – was withdrawn via the regulatory authorities in 1991 owing to its cardiac adverse party profile. This drug possessed calcium channel blocking exercise, and induced a certain cardiac arrhythmia called ‘Torsades de Pointes' (see Roden, 2004).

In muscle-variety nAChRs, the acetylcholine binding websites are located within the α and either ε or δ subunits interface. In neuronal nAChRs, the binding web page is located with the interface of the α as well as a β subunit or concerning two α subunits in the case of α7 receptors.
